    They are from Donetsk in eastern Ukraine, where the fighting started in 2014. Tatiana is mostly self taught. Yes, there is some post production with the layering, but that is all her. This live session was done to showcase Vlad on drums, as he had joined not long before that, but it went viral because of her vocals. Vlad is classically trained on piano, but self taught on drums. He ,Roman (guitar), and Eugene(bass), are all awesome musicians. The guys were stuck in Kiev when the current fighting started last year, but were allowed to leave last summer to tour and be ambassadors for Ukraine. I think you are correct with 7/8. Tati's astrological sign is Pisces, she writes the lyrics, the guys write the music.
